Miners Alley Playhouse presents Don't Dress for Dinner
by Marc Camelotti and adapted by Robin Hawdon

Miners Alley Playhouse begins their 2011 season with "Don't Dress for Dinner" now playing through February 27. In a renovated French farmhouse about a two-hour drive from Paris, Bernard is hoping to pack his wife, Jacqueline, away to her mother's for the weekend, in the hopes that he can romance his mistress, Suzanne, a Parisian model and actress. As an alibi, Bernard has hired a Cordon Bleu-level cook, Suzette, and invited his friend Robert to dinner.  This farcical concoction involves a married couple, an old friend, a voluptuous mistress and an outlandish cook who's enlisted to take on different identities in a succession of lies, deceptions and misunderstandings. The plot is a recipe for hilarious confusion with more twists than a corkscrew.

The cast, under the direction of Rob Kramer, includes Michael Bouchard, Christian Mast, Nathan Bock, Haley Johnson, Missy Moore and Stacey Nelms.
